Hey All,

I am looking to get an alert if a machine has been offline for an extended period of time, say 3 months. Would like to know if I need to repair the machine's agent or see if the machine is still in service.

I can create a custom report for this, but wanted an automated alert instead.

I haven't found a way to do this with a threshold, since I am fairly sure they are active on the machine. Ie. if the agent is offline or not checking in, the threshold wont run.

Could do this via the API I guess, but then would need to periodically runa script against it, and I would like to keep it within Atera.
